The School of Advanced Hispanic and Iberian Studies is recruiting members for the 2026-2027 academic year.
The selection of scientific members of the EHEHI is aimed at researchers who are developing a research project in the humanities and social sciences related to the areas of expertise of the Casa de Velázquez (the Iberian Peninsula, the Atlantic region, and North Africa, in connection with the Iberian Peninsula), requiring an extended stay in the Iberian Peninsula. Projects must be submitted by candidates who are completing their doctoral studies or who already hold a doctorate and are proposing a postdoctoral research topic. One or more positions may be awarded each year to senior lecturers who are tenured in higher education and are preparing for a HDR (Habilitation à Diriger des Recherches, or accreditation to supervise research). Projects submitted must be in line with the institution's scientific focus.
Practical information
Selection process: Selection file and interview in French (Paris)
Duration: 12 months (September 1 to August 31, renewable except for candidates preparing for a HDR)
Nationality requirements: None. Candidates for positions who are not citizens of the European Union, the European Economic Area, or Switzerland must have a residence permit covering the duration of the contract. See the Code on the Entry and Stay of Foreigners and the Right of Asylum.
Age requirement: Must be of legal age. Economic
requirements: In accordance with the decrees in force (Decree No. 64-171 of February 21, 1964, Decree No. 67-290 of March 28, 1967)
Residency offers approved by the board of directors: 17 positions
- For postdoctoral candidates, priority will be given to candidates who have defended their thesis within the eight years preceding their application to EHEHI.
- Doctoral candidates must have made sufficient progress with their thesis at the time of application to be able to start a postdoctoral project, as an extension of their doctorate, as soon as they arrive at Casa de Velázquez, which means they must defend their thesis by December 15, 2025, at the latest. They must be enrolled at an institution under the French Ministry of Higher Education and Research. Applications from foreign doctoral students enrolled in a joint supervision program with a French institution are eligible.
- Applicants must include in their application any links they have with research teams/laboratories and/or their participation in research projects at French universities.
